I have shared my working code to one of my coworkers but he is getting this error when he tries to build the app:

Deploying to AppBuilder companion app.
Cannot call method 'replace' of null
Usage:
    $ appbuilder build <Platform> [--download] [--no-livesync]

Platform-specific examples:
    $ appbuilder build android [--companion]
    $ appbuilder build ios [--certificate <index or name>] [--provision <index or name>] [--companion]
    $ appbuilder build wp8

...

We have tried to solve that but we couldn't find any source about that related with Telerik on the internet and I have never seen that on my computer.
What does that error mean?

Hi Leonardo,

Can you please elaborate a bit more on the issue. It would help us to know if the same can be reproduced when deploying directly on a device or when building in the AppBuilder simulator. If the error comes up in any of these two cases, you can try debugging it.

If it doesn't, I'm afraid we will need the app to test it locally and see if we can reproduce the error and get to its cause. You can also check if there is a log created in your project's folder and send it over.
